The turban is a head gear worn across large parts of the Middle East, Indian subcontinent, Northern & Eastern Africa, and Southeast Asia. It is often used as a religious head cover in the Sikh religion, or as a hat to protect from the desert conditions of sandstorms, sunlight, and wind.
A gun turret is weapon mount designed to protect the user or mechanisms of a weapon system. The weapon itself is not a turret, but rather the protective housing of the user or mechanisms of the weapon system.

In video games such as Shenmue and Grand Theft Auto players can use vending machines to buy something such as a soda, or a capsule toy. In other games, vending machines may simply be used as scenery, and may occasionally spit out a soda, or some sort of object.

A large elevated water storage container constructed for the purpose of holding a water supply at a height sufficient to pressurize a water distribution system.
